The Truscott Arms, London *CLOSED*
The Truscott Arms is a gastro pub in Maida Vale, a short walk from the canals of Little Venice.
August 2016 update – this venue has unexpectedly closed due to a 333% rent increase.
August 2017 update – rumours it was reopening, but with different owners, it is unlikely the menu will be the same.

They have a fantastic gluten free menu, and even have fish and chips! As there are coeliacs in the owner’s family, they have set out to make coeliacs feel normal going out to the pub by providing gluten free beer and lots of safe food options. If you look at their website, you will find a page dedicated to gluten free.
I visited on a Monday night and only the bar menu was available, rather than the full menu (Wednesday to Saturday), but I could still have lovely fish and chips! Gluten free fish and chips is a rare treat for me and it was well worth the trip from West London 🙂
